1/20. corneal opacity and congenital glaucoma associated with massive heparan sulfaturia: report of one case.

    A four month-old male infant was noted to have had severe corneal opacity since birth. Buphthalmos, increased intraocular pressure and corneal opacity with neovascularization were noted during physical examination. There was neither dysmorphic face nor hirsutism and the liver and spleen were impalpable. In addition, hypotonia, poor head control, and absence of Moro and grasping reflexes were also noted. There was no evidence of congenital infection by TORCH study. Tests of both urine and plasma amino acids were within normal limits. However, excessive urinary excretion of heparan sulfate was detected by thin-layer chromatography. corneal transplantation was performed at 6 months old. Histopathological examination of the corneal button showed homogeneous thickening of Bowmen's membrane and intracytoplasmic pinkish substances in corneal stroma. The alcian blue stain was positive, which was consistent with mucopolysaccharidosis of cornea. The manifestation of this case may be a clinical variant of Sanfilippo's syndrome (Mucopolysaccharidosis type III).

2/20. Retinal ischemia in diabetic retinopathy.

    Eight patients with proliferative diabetic retinopathy developed extensive retinal arteriolar and capillary obstruction. ophthalmoscopy showed many white, thread-like retinal arterioles associated with capillary and venous dilatation. Widespread retinal arteriolar and capillary nonperfusion was demonstrated by fluorescein angiography. Ischemic maculopathy resulted in severe loss of visual acuity in some eyes. The severe degree of retinal ischemia was accompanied by optic disc pallor and neovascularization and a high incidence of rubeosis iridis with neovascular glaucoma. patients with this variety of diabetic retinopathy have a poor prognosis of retaining useful vision.

3/20. Familial amyloidotic polyneuropathy presenting with rubeotic glaucoma.

    A 78-year-old man with familial amyloidotic polyneuropathy type I (Met30), presented with rubeotic glaucoma 9 months following an uncomplicated vitrectomy for vitreous amyloidosis. There was retinal neovascularization and extensive retinal vascular closure. In the preceding 9 months, episodes of 'uveitis' and high intraocular pressure are thought to be due to amyloid protein released into the aqueous leading to trabecular meshwork obstruction and high intraocular pressures, thus compounding the ocular ischaemia created by amyloid vascular closure. The patient underwent pan-retinal photocoagulation and Molteno implant surgery. The rubeosis regressed and pressure control was gained but sight was lost.

4/20. Complications of intravitreal steroid injections.

    BACKGROUND: Intravitreal corticosteroid injections are a new therapeutic procedure used to treat various retinal edematous and neovascular conditions. They have been used in the treatment of diabetic macular edema, exudative macular degeneration, pseudophakic cystoid macular edema, macular edema associated with retinal vein occlusion, and chronic uveitis as well as other conditions. Because the use of this therapeutic technique is becoming increasingly more common, adverse effects are now being seen. The most common adverse effects associated with intravitreal steroid injection are elevation of intraocular pressure and progression of cataract. endophthalmitis, pseudoendophthalmitis, and retinal detachment have also been reported. case reports: This report describes 2 patients who were followed up at the VA connecticut Healthcare System Newington Campus optometry Clinic for steroid-induced elevation of intraocular pressure after intravitreal corticosteroid injection. One patient exhibited elevation of intraocular pressure after his first intravitreal steroid injection for treatment of clinically significant macular edema secondary to diabetes. The second patient did not exhibit a steroid response to the first intravitreal steroid injection utilized as treatment for choroidal neovascularization from age-related macular degeneration. However, he did show a rise in intraocular pressure after a second intravitreal corticosteroid injection. Intraocular pressures, treatment, and frequency of follow-up in both patients pre- and postinjection are discussed. CONCLUSION: Elevation of intraocular pressure after intravitreal steroid injection can commonly be controlled with topical glaucoma medications. Cataract progression is common in patients after intravitreal injection of corticosteroid; however, findings show these patients are at no additional risk for cataract surgery complications. Therefore, these do not appear to be major contraindications. However, because 30% to 50% of patients experience intraocular pressure rise up to a few months postinjection, and patients are at higher risk for complications such as endophthalmitis, optometrists should be aware of appropriate management after this increasingly utilized therapeutic procedure.

5/20. glaucoma in retinoblastoma.

    The association between retinoblastoma and secondary glaucoma is well known. The most common cause of secondary glaucoma in retinoblastoma is iris neovascularization (NVI) followed by pupillary block and tumor seeding of the anterior chamber. Although glaucoma is a secondary clinical issue in retinoblastoma (RB) management and care, awareness of its presence, revealed by a thorough ocular exam of the anterior segment, can guide the clinician in assessing the overall condition of the affected eye.

6/20. Needle bleb revision of encapsulated filtering bleb with bevacizumab.

    The utility of needle bleb revision with bevacizumab in a patient with a failing bleb following trabeculectomy is explored. The patient had previously failed needle bleb revision with mitomycin C. After needling and injection of 1 mg of bevacizumab, the bleb was noted to be more diffuse with a decrease in surface neovascularization. Bevacizumab may be an effective medication for rescuing failing filtering blebs that exhibit neovascularization.

7/20. Profound central visual loss and ocular neovascularization in idiopathic recurrent branch retinal arterial occlusion.

    The authors report a 65-year-old healthy, white man who experienced a dramatic loss of central vision. iris neovascularization, rubeotic glaucoma, disc neovascularization and subhyaloid hemorrhage developed after multiple, recurrent, idiopathic branch retinal arterial occlusions. Vitreous and perivascular inflammation were prominent associated clinical features. Systemic steroids were useful in suppressing intraocular and perivascular inflammation, yet neither steroid nor anticoagulant therapy effectively prevented recurrent occlusive episodes. retinal neovascularization and rubeotic glaucoma were successfully managed with scatter panretinal photocoagulation. Episodic intraocular inflammation and ocular neovascularization have been noted in one-third of patients sustaining recurrent idiopathic branch retinal arterial occlusions.

8/20. Neovascular glaucoma and carotid artery obstructive disease.

    Carotid artery obstructive disease, although infrequently diagnosed as a primary or contributing cause of neovascular glaucoma, can produce distinctive characteristics. Decreased perfusion of the ciliary body may decrease aqueous humor production. As a result, such eyes with neovascular glaucoma may occasionally be normotensive or even hypotensive. fluorescein angiography may show an increased arm-to-retina time and leakage from the major retinal arterioles. Panretinal photocoagulation may not eliminate the anterior segment neovascularization because of anterior segment ischemia. endarterectomy can significantly increase intraocular pressure as perfusion to the ciliary body returns to normal. These characteristics were found in two patients, a 67-year-old woman and a 49-year-old man, with diabetes and hypertension. In both cases cyclocryotherapy significantly reduced the intraocular pressure and the rubeosis iridis regressed.

9/20. Neovascular glaucoma following neodymium-YAG laser posterior capsulotomy.

    iris neovascularization and neovascular glaucoma were diagnosed in three diabetic patients following neodymium-YAG laser posterior capsulotomy. Each of the patients had previously undergone an uncomplicated extracapsular cataract extraction with insertion of a posterior chamber lens implant. These occurrences are consistent with the hypothesis that the posterior lens capsule may serve as a protective barrier to a diffusible vasoproliferative factor from the vitreous or retina. Both the beneficial optical effects and the potential adverse effects should be carefully considered prior to performing neodymium-YAG laser posterior capsulotomy in diabetic patients or other patients with ischemia in the fundus. Following neodymium-YAG laser posterior capsulotomy, these eyes should be closely followed up for signs of neovascularization and possible panretinal photocoagulation.

10/20. Differential diagnosis of spontaneous hyphema associated with central retinal vein occlusion.

    Spontaneous hyphema refers to a nontraumatic hemorrhage in the anterior chamber. It is uncommon and may result from such conditions as rubeosis iridis, intraocular neoplasms, blood dyscrasias, severe iritis, fibrovascular membranes in the retrolental or zonular area, and vascular anomalies of the iris. A case is presented describing a spontaneous hyphema occurring as a result of iris neovascularization in a patient who suffered from occlusion of the central retinal vein. Spontaneous hyphema and the presenting ocular conditions as they pertain to its occurrence are discussed.
